Market Context
The expansion of BurnesSEO’s service offering takes place against the backdrop of sustained growth in global internet usage and digital commerce. Data referenced by the company indicates that more than 4.6 billion people used the internet as of 2021, and that 89 percent of business-to-business buyers and 81 percent of consumer shoppers conduct online research before making purchasing decisions. Additional figures cited by the agency note that 78 percent of local mobile searches result in an offline purchase, and that Google mobile searches containing the phrase “near me” combined with purchase intent terms such as “to buy” or “can I buy” increased by approximately 500 percent between 2015 and 2017.
These market indicators form part of the rationale that BurnesSEO presents for prioritising organic search optimisation as a long-term marketing channel. Company materials note that organic search traffic, when sustained through consistent optimisation and content development, tends to deliver more durable visibility than paid advertising channels, and may offer more favourable return-on-investment characteristics for businesses with extended customer research cycles.

Methodology
BurnesSEO’s operational methodology centres on a defined sequence of activities applied across client engagements. Initial work typically begins with a technical SEO audit, intended to identify infrastructure-level issues that may impede search engine indexing or user experience. This is followed by competitor research and keyword research, which establish the competitive landscape and the search terms relevant to the client’s commercial objectives.
On-page optimisation activities address content structure, keyword placement, internal linking and schema markup implementation. Off-page optimisation focuses on link acquisition and authority signal development, with the stated objective of improving the client website’s standing within search engine ranking algorithms. Technical interventions address page loading speed, mobile responsiveness and the remediation of identified site errors.
Content development is treated as an ongoing component of client engagements rather than a one-time deliverable. The agency’s content workflow includes SEO copywriting, content planning and content creation aligned with identified keyword opportunities and audience research. Where appropriate, video production is incorporated into broader content strategies.
Google Business Profile optimisation forms a particular area of operational focus, reflecting the importance of local search visibility for businesses serving geographically defined customer bases. The agency’s methodology in this area includes profile configuration, category selection, ongoing content posting and review management.

Beyond Translation: The Harmony of Sound and Meaning in Ateji
The selection of kanji in this book goes beyond literal or sequential translation. While Western naming conventions often rely on historical or religious references, the Japanese writing system allows each character to function independently as both meaning and sound. Rather than mechanically substituting information, this work applies Ateji by matching the phonetics of English-language names with kanji that carry auspicious meanings, adding new cultural value.
For example, the name “Oliver,” which remains popular in the United Kingdom and derives from the olive tree, a symbol of peace. This book assigns the kanji (O-Ri-Ba). This interpretation expresses a wish for a life guided by sound principles and flourishing prosperity, conveying not merely characters but the deeper intention carried within the name.

Multi-Jurisdictional Compliance Framework
To establish a verifiable infrastructure footprint, Enso Markets has implemented a multi-layered regulatory and technical registration structure across multiple jurisdictions:
- US FinCEN MSB Registration: Enso Markets Ltd is registered as a Money Services Business (MSB) with the Financial Crimes Enforcement Network (FinCEN), a bureau of the United States Department of the Treasury (Registration Number: 31000332540815). This registration aligns the entity’s transaction monitoring and anti-money laundering (AML) compliance structures with federal frameworks under the Bank Secrecy Act (BSA).
- Financial Services Authority Footprint: The company holds an international financial services registry under the Financial Services Regulatory Authority (FSRA) of Saint Lucia (Company Registration Number: 2025-00575), providing a formalized framework for handling corporate international accounts and segregated administrative processes.
- MetaQuotes MT5 Master Infrastructure: On the technical layer, Enso Markets operates under a MetaTrader 5 (MT5) Master License issued directly by MetaQuotes. This institutional license grants the entity the capability to deploy and maintain server environments for downstream enterprise partners, ensuring that platform delivery complies directly with developer infrastructure standards.
